  • Patent number: 10230414
    Abstract: A method and apparatus to reduce communication device peak current for alert tones are disclosed. A portable device may include a processor coupled to a transceiver, a current limit trigger circuit, and an alert tone current limit controller. The transceiver may be configured to process an audio signal representing an alert tone. The processor may be configured to determine whether the transceiver is in a transmit state and whether an audio volume level setting exceeds a threshold. In response, the current limit trigger circuit may be configured to activate the alert tone current limit controller that may include a voltage scale controller configured to generate a reduced audio signal by adjusting a peak-to-peak amplitude of the audio signal representing the alert tone and an alert tone amplitude modulator configured to generate an adjusted audio signal by restricting the maximum amplitude of the reduced audio signal.

  • Patent number: 9480096
    Abstract: An improved fast wireless accessory device pairing process at a radio communication device includes initiating, via a first short-range transceiver, a pairing procedure with a wearable computing device and establishing a link with the wearable computing device. Subsequently, receiving Bluetooth device connection information for each of a plurality of wireless accessory devices associated with a wearer of the wearable computing device. The Bluetooth device connection information includes at least a hardware device identifier of the associated wireless accessory and capability information of the associated wireless accessory. Responsive to receiving the Bluetooth device connection information, and for each of the plurality wireless accessory devices, using the hardware device identifier and capability information to pair with and communicate with the wireless accessory device.

  • Publication number: 20160085498
    Abstract: A method and apparatus for muting a device is provided herein. During operation a device such as a two-way radio detects a user's voice and will mute the radio in response to the voice being detected. During the time period the device is muted, all received transmissions will be stored by the radio. These transmissions will be played back to the user when voice activity has ceased for a predetermined amount of time. In a second embodiment of the present invention, the device is only muted when a particular identified user's voice is detected.

  • Patent number: 9295086
    Abstract: A method for operating a radio communication device in a multi-watch mode is provided. The radio communication device receives communications on a primary channel and at least one non-primary channel. Further, a talk-back channel is enabled to respond to communications received on the primary channel. The radio communication device determines whether there is any transmission activity in response to a communication received on the non-primary channel. The radio communication device further determines whether the communication received on the non-primary channel comprises critical information when there is no transmission activity for a pre-defined time period since the communication was received on the non-primary channel. When the radio communication device determines that the communication received on the primary channel comprises critical information, the radio communication device switches to the talk-back channel to respond to communications received on the non-primary channel.
